Lubrizol unleashes breakthrough LED tech to transform global CPVC production

The LED chlorination system marks a significant shift in how CPVC resin is produced

Lubrizol Corporation has unveiled a major breakthrough in CPVC manufacturing, installing next-generation LED reactor technology at its Louisville, Kentucky plant — a move the company says will redefine performance standards and boost global supply flexibility.
 
The LED chlorination system marks a significant shift in how CPVC resin is produced, delivering sharper thermal stability, stronger processing efficiency and measurable sustainability gains. The advancement reinforces Lubrizol’s leadership in technical resins while positioning the company to respond faster to rising global demand.
 
Thermal stability has long been the backbone of high-performance CPVC resin. But as industry demands intensify, manufacturers have faced mounting pressure to push performance further. Lubrizol’s LED upgrade answers that challenge head-on. The new process significantly improves thermal stability and energy efficiency, driving more sustainable production while unlocking operational advantages for customers.
 
Among the benefits: longer production runs with less downtime, greater formulation flexibility and improved color performance — key factors in high-specification applications.
 
"This technology represents a pivotal moment for our CPVC business," said Griffin Rial, Vice President, Lubrizol TempRite. 
 
"LED chlorination allows us to deliver meaningful performance improvements-greater thermal stability, faster customer process times, and improved sustainability-while enabling new levels of operational flexibility across our global manufacturing network. The Louisville installation will bring lasting benefits to our customers and position Lubrizol for continued leadership in the CPVC industry."
 
The Louisville facility is the company’s first to implement LED chlorination in CPVC resin production. With the ability to flex between accelerating output or further enhancing product stability as market conditions evolve, Lubrizol gains a powerful new lever to support growth in demanding applications worldwide.
 
The installation also sets the stage for broader global adoption of LED chlorination technology across Lubrizol’s CPVC manufacturing footprint — signaling that this Kentucky milestone may be just the beginning.
